Bartholomew Allerton Rev 1612–1659 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 1612

Birth Location: Leiden, Leiden, Zuid-Holland, Netherlands

Death Date: Before 19 Feb 1659

Death Location: Bramfield, Suffolk, England

Father: Isaac Allerton

Mother: Mary Norris

Spouse(s): Sarah Fairfax

Children(s): Mary Allerton

The story of Bartholomew Allerton Rev began in 1612 in Leiden, Leiden, Zuid-Holland, Netherlands. Bartholomew Allerton Rev married Sarah Fairfax, and had children including Mary Allerton. Bartholomew Allerton Rev passed away in 1659 in Bramfield, Suffolk, England.
